论文标题

循环流介导的组织衰竭传播

Tissue failure propagation as mediated by circulatory flow

论文作者

Uppal, Gurdip, Bahcecioglu, Gokhan, Zorlutuna, Pinar, Vural, Dervis Can

论文摘要

衰老是由相对理解的亚细胞过程驱动的。然而,这些微观级别失败如何在组织或器官中级别灾难级联的定性机制和定量动力学仍然在很大程度上尚未得到探索。在这里,我们在实验和理论上研究了在存在对流的情况下如何在合成组织中传播细胞衰竭。我们认为细胞会分泌合作因素,从而形成了一个相互依赖的网络,该网络受扩散和流动的控制,该网络在与循环平行的繁殖前部失败。

Aging is driven by subcellular processes that are relatively well-understood. However the qualitative mechanisms and quantitative dynamics of how these micro-level failures cascade to a macro-level catastrophe in a tissue or organs remain largely unexplored. Here we experimentally and theoretically study how cell failure propagates in a synthetic tissue in the presence of advective flow. We argue that cells secrete cooperative factors, thereby forming a network of interdependence governed by diffusion and flow, which fails with a propagating front parallel to advective circulation.
